Rajasthan Royals held their nerve in a last-ball thriller at Narendra Modi Stadium, defending 210 to beat Gujarat Titans by 6 runs. Ravi Bishnoi was the match-winner with a stunning 4/41 spell, removing Sai Sudharsan (73), Washington Sundar and Rahul Tewatia at crucial moments as GT's chase unravelled. Dhruv Jurel's commanding 75(42) and Yashasvi Jaiswal's 55(36) had laid the foundation for RR's imposing total, with Vaibhav Suryavanshi adding a blistering 31 off 18. Tushar Deshpande held nerve to defend 11 off the final over as GT fell agonisingly short.

Pitch Report

Narendra Modi Stadium is a flat, pace-friendly surface with a large outfield and good bounce. Scores of 175-200 are typical. Spinners — particularly Rashid Khan — have been exceptional here in the middle overs. The dew factor under lights at night favourably aids the chasing team. GT at Ahmedabad are one of IPL's most dominant home teams — Rashid is near-unplayable here.

Team Assessment

💙GT

GT fought hard in M4 but fell 2 runs short of PBKS's 164. Jos Buttler top-scored with 38 and Shubman Gill managed only 28. Sai Sudharsan is their most consistent batter. Rashid Khan is their match-winning ace and bowling attack linchpin. Mohammed Siraj in his new GT colours adds quality new-ball pace. Prasidh Krishna's 4/28 in M4 showed their bowling is excellent — they just need the batting to fire.

💗RR

RR are flying after their emphatic M3 victory over CSK. 14-year-old Vaibhav Suryavanshi hit a 15-ball fifty to announce himself as the tournament's most sensational talent. Yashasvi Jaiswal is the backbone. Ravindra Jadeja provides crucial spin and lower-order batting. Jofra Archer and Nandre Burger (MOTM in M3, 2/26) are their pace threats. RR look balanced and dangerous.

Key Players to Watch

Rashid Khan·GTLeg Spinner / Batting All-rounder

Rashid at Ahmedabad is the most dominant bowler-venue combination in IPL history. He has taken more wickets at this venue than any other bowler, with economy rates often below 5. His batting cameos in the lower order add bonus points. Captain material in every fantasy format when he plays at home.

Yashasvi Jaiswal·RROpening Bat

Jaiswal is one of the most exciting young batters in the world. His aggressive intent at the top of the order and ability to score big against any bowling attack makes him RR's most important batter. In IPL 2025 he was among the top run-scorers. At Ahmedabad's flat surface, his range of drives and sweeps can devastate GT's bowling.

Shubman Gill·GTOpening Bat / Captain

Gill is GT's captain and their most technically accomplished batter. Despite only making 28 in M4, he is in excellent overall form and has a superb record at Ahmedabad. He leads from the front and his ability to rotate and accelerate makes him the consistent anchor for GT. Needs a big score to make amends.

Vaibhav Suryavanshi·RROpening Bat

At just 14 years old, Suryavanshi lit up IPL 2026 with a 15-ball fifty against CSK — one of the fastest in IPL history. His fearless, explosive hitting at the top of the order is extraordinary for his age. He's the wildcard pick of the tournament — ownership will be low given his age, but his ceiling is enormous.

Jofra Archer·RRFast Bowler

Archer's pace, bounce and wicket-taking ability make him the best fast bowling option in this match. His ability to generate steep bounce on the Ahmedabad surface troubles any batter. He's been outstanding since his comeback from injury — 2/19 in M3. Premium bowling pick.

Jos Buttler·GTMiddle-order Bat / WK

Buttler is a former IPL Orange Cap winner and one of the most destructive white-ball batters in the world. His M4 score of 38 barely scratched the surface of his capability. At Ahmedabad under lights, he can be absolutely devastating. WK bonus adds extra fantasy value — he's one of the highest-ceiling picks in this match.
